There are several reasons why your CCTV footage might get deleted. For instance, the old footage may get overwritten with fresh data after a month by default. It may also depend on the CCTV storage capacity - lack of space can lead to deletion of old data. Or you may also lose recorded footage if someone manually deletes it - either accidentally or deliberately.
